A Prayer for Catechists
O God, our Heavenly Father, you have given us the gift of these catechists to be heralds of the Gospel to our parish family.
We lift them up to you in thanksgiving and intercede for them concerning their hopes and needs. May we be attentive to the presence of your Word in them, a Word that lifts up and affirms, calls forth and challenges, is compassionate and consoles. We pray that our parish family will always be blessed with those who have responded to the call to share in Christ’s prophetic mission as catechists. May we too be open to the universal call to service that Christ addresses to all of his disciples, contributing our gifts to the communion of faith, the Church. We ask this in Jesus’ name. Amen
PRAYER FOR VOCATIONS: Gentle God, You call us by name and lead us to life. Through baptism you commission us to proclaim the Good News. Bless and strengthen all men and women, lay and ordained, who serve in the Church. Guide and give wisdom to those discerning their vocation. Enrich our Church with dedicated married and single people, with priests, religious and deacons. Filled with joy and your Holy Spirit may we follow Jesus, our Good Shepherd, now and always. Amen.

Our Archdiocese will be one of many around the world joining together for a faith-filled, groundbreaking, coordinated pro-life mobilization -- 40 Days for Life. 40 Days for Life is a focused pro-life effort that consists of: 40 days of prayer and fasting and 40 days of peaceful vigil. We are praying that, with God's help, this groundbreaking effort will mark the beginning of the end of abortion in our city -- and throughout the world. All Parish Prayer Line
Holy Family and Our Lady of Lourdes are beginning an all-parish prayer line. Through a chain of phone calls, one family will contact the next family until everyone has been notified. Each family will then pray for the special need sometime before the end of the day. What will the need be? It could be sickness, car accident, death bed, and etc. These are all serous needs. What do we pray? A Rosary, if possible, is the first request because of the seriousness. You may include this intention in your family Rosary that night.
